Verdict: McCormick Intl B80 Max vs McCormick Intl F90V

The McCormick Intl B80 Max and the McCormick Intl F90V are both tractors — here is how they stack up on the figures that matter. McCormick Intl F90V leads on rated power with 70 hp against 69 hp. McCormick Intl F90V is the lighter machine (2,664 kg vs 3,323 kg), which helps on soft ground and transport, while the heavier model carries more ballast for traction-limited draft work. McCormick Intl B80 Max holds more fuel (90.1 L vs 45.0 L) for longer stints between fills. McCormick Intl B80 Max is the newer design (2011 vs 2010). In short: choose the McCormick Intl F90V for outright pulling power, or the McCormick Intl B80 Max if a tighter budget and lighter footprint matter more.
